Finding the Best Public Boat Storage Near Earleville, MD: A Local's Guide
If you're a boat owner in Earleville, Maryland, you know the unique joy of having the Chesapeake Bay and its tributaries at your doorstep. From the Bohemia River to the C&D Canal, our local waterways offer endless opportunities for fishing, cruising, and relaxation. But when the season winds down or you need a secure spot between adventures, finding reliable public boat storage near you becomes a top priority. Unlike private marina slips, public storage facilities offer flexible, often more affordable options for keeping your vessel safe and sound.
Earleville's location in Cecil County means you have several excellent public storage choices within a short drive. When searching for 'public boat storage near me,' consider facilities in nearby towns like Chesapeake City, North East, or Elkton. Many of these offer both indoor and outdoor storage, with key features like 24/7 security, paved lots, and easy water access for launching. Given our Mid-Atlantic climate, think about your storage needs across seasons. Outdoor storage is cost-effective but exposes your boat to the elements. For winter, especially with our occasional snow and freezing temperatures, indoor or covered storage can prevent hull damage and make spring commissioning much easier.
When evaluating public boat storage options, don't just look at price. Check if the facility offers amenities like power for battery tenders, wash-down stations, and whether they allow you to perform minor maintenance on-site. Some locations near the Chesapeake Bay also provide de-icing services for winter, which is a valuable perk. It's also wise to ask about their policy for accessing your boat after hours and if they have surveillance systems in place. Given Earleville's proximity to major waterways, many boaters appreciate storage facilities that are close to ramps, like those at Anchor Marina or the public ramp at the end of Augustine Herman Highway.
Finally, plan ahead. Public storage spots, especially the covered ones, can fill up quickly as autumn approaches. Visit a few facilities in person to assess their cleanliness, security, and overall condition. Talk to the managers and even other boaters storing there to get honest feedback.
